Our main story is that labours Election Manifesto has been formally approved by the Party Leadership, and is set to be formally launched within days. But some of the main parts of the manifesto have already found their way into the public domain, after a version of the document was leaked overnight. It included proposals to renationalise the railways, and to scrap University Tuition fees in england. The shadow Chancellorjohn Mcdonnell s

In paris a man has been shot and wounded by police after he attacked an officer outside notre dame cathedral. This is the scene live. The area around the cathedral has been closed and people are being asked to stay away. In Election Campaigning here labour says planned cuts to the size of the metropolitan police force will make it harder to stop Terror Attacks in future. And with just two days to go well bring you ask this your questions to the parties, today its the turn of plaid cymru. Its 5 oclock. Our main story is that police have named The Third Man who carried out the attack in the London Bridge area on Saturday Night. He was Youssef Zaghba an Italian National of moroccan descent.
